Skip to content

Commit cc0a7d5

Browse files
committed
Internationalize OpenAI Codex error message
1 parent 534b87e commit cc0a7d5

2 files changed

Lines changed: 3 additions & 2 deletions

File tree

src/api/providers/openai-codex.ts

Lines changed: 1 addition &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-514,7 +514,7 @@ export class OpenAiCodexHandler extends BaseProvider implements SingleCompletion
514514
if (!response.ok) {
515515
const errorText = await response.text()
516516

517-
let errorMessage = `OpenAI Codex API request failed (${response.status})`
517+
let errorMessage = t("common:api.apiRequestFailed", { status: response.status })
518518
let errorDetails = ""
519519

520520
try {

src/i18n/locales/en/common.json

Lines changed: 2 additions &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-124,7 +124,8 @@
124124
"authenticationRequired": "Roo provider requires cloud authentication. Please sign in to Roo Code Cloud."
125125
},
126126
"api": {
127-
"invalidKeyInvalidChars": "API key contains invalid characters."
127+
"invalidKeyInvalidChars": "API key contains invalid characters.",
128+
"apiRequestFailed": "API request failed ({{status}})"
128129
},
129130
"manual_url_empty": "Please enter a valid callback URL",
130131
"manual_url_no_query": "Invalid callback URL: missing query parameters",

0 commit comments

Comments
 (0)